try out
phrasal verb: If you try something out, you test it in order to find out how useful or effective it is or what it is like. try out in American English to test the quality, result, value, etc. of, as by putting to use; experiment with to use experimentally; test try out in British English to test or put to experimental use noun: a trial or test, as of an athlete or actor |
